Abstract

A migration system or service may implement event-driven replication for migrating a computing resource from a source network to a destination network. A replication event may be detected to obtain a state of a data volume for a computing resource hosted in a client network. A request to a replication agent hosted in the source network may instruct the replication agent to copy at least some of the data of the data volume and send the data to the destination network. The migration service may generate a state of the data volume from the received data in a format that is operable to host the computing resource in the destination network and store the generated state of the data volume.
